How they compare
Trinidad and Tobago currently reports 0.825 against 0.8222 in Jamaica, a difference of 0.0028.
The two have swapped places 4 times across 20 shared years of data; in 2004 it was Trinidad and Tobago ahead.
Jamaica ranks 113th and Trinidad and Tobago ranks 111th of 214 countries.
Jamaica has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
